Orlando Pirates heading to Europe, brand new signings imminent? Exciting travel plans and intriguing...
Souaibou Marou
Orlando Pirates never really hestitate to make decisions. Seven players have left, while five...
Orlando Pirates to Release Three Strikers – Report. The Bucs contract with Kermit Erasmus...